1. 首页
  2. 编程语言
  3. Python
  4. 免疫算法优化TSP问题的近似解求解

免疫算法优化TSP问题的近似解求解

上传者: 2023-11-29 22:55:59上传 PY文件 14.29KB 热度 64次

利用Python3.10编程解决问题时,需使用numpy库。该算法模仿了生物免疫系统的运作方式,通过克隆、免疫等生物过程进行动态迭代,以求得旅行商问题(TSP)的近似解。在这一过程中,距离矩阵被用来表示不同城市之间的距离,用户可以根据需求调整以下参数以优化算法结果:克隆率(cloning_rate,子代和父代相同的比例,增加可提高结果稳定度)、突变率(mutation_rate,增加可能导致陷入局部最优,但有可能带来新结果)、最大迭代次数(max_iterations,终止条件之一)、城市数量(num_cities,修改距离矩阵时需同时调整此参数)。

下载地址
用户评论